What We See Most in Transcona

Transcona is one of those Winnipeg neighbourhoods that has a real identity to it. People who grew up there don’t just say they’re from Winnipeg — they say they’re from Transcona. It was its own city until 1972, and that pride never really went away. Bordered by Regent Avenue to the south and Springfield Road to the north, it’s the east end’s anchor, and it’s home to a lot of working-class families who put down roots decades ago and never left.

The housing stock here tells that story. Most of what we see is post-war bungalows and split-levels built between the 1950s and 1970s — solid construction, but showing their age. Original windows, older electrical panels, furnaces that are well past their best years. A lot of these homes have had one or two owners since they were built. That’s not a criticism — it’s just the reality of a neighbourhood where people stayed put.

The sellers we hear from most in Transcona tend to fall into a few situations. There are aging homeowners who’ve lived in the same house for forty or fifty years and are finally ready to downsize, but don’t have the time or money to prep the place for a traditional listing. There are adult children handling estates — sometimes a parent passed away, sometimes there’s a probate process involved, and they’re trying to figure out what to do with a house that hasn’t been updated since the eighties. And there are long-term landlords who are done. Done with tenants, done with maintenance calls, done with the whole thing. They want out, and they want it to be simple.

We bought a bungalow near Regent a couple of years ago from two siblings who were co-executors of their mother’s estate. The house had been in the family since 1961. It needed a new roof, the basement had some moisture issues, and the kitchen hadn’t been touched since roughly 1994. They’d gotten quotes from contractors, talked to a realtor, and realized the timeline and the cost just didn’t make sense for an estate situation. We made them an offer, they accepted, and we closed in under three weeks. They split the proceeds and moved on. That’s usually how it goes.
